Trash & Recycling Pickup

Trash & recycling must be out before 5am on Monday mornings. Cardboard bundles should be bound together with string or tape. Paper recycling should be placed loose within a lidded tub or bin.

Recycling pickup alternates between Yellow (paper & cardboard) & Blue (metal, plastic & glass). The Dual-Stream Recycling calendar and guide is available at Village Hall, and at redhookvillage.org/recycle

Bulk Item tags are available for purchase at the Clerk's office.

Food Waste Dropoff

Residents are welcome to join the Village’s Food Waste Collection Program , made possible in part by a composting grant from Dutchess County. Sign up in person at Village Hall, by phone, or online.

Brush / Yard Waste Pickup

Pickups are scheduled for the first full week of every month, pending weather conditions and scheduling. Residents are reminded of the following:

  • Avoid creating long-term piles, place piles out just prior to pick-up week.

  • Lawn clippings and brush should be set out in separate piles.

  • Place piles on the edge of your lawn (not on the sidewalk or in the street).

  • Piles should not include construction debris, garbage, stumps, and/or branches over 6” in diameter

  • Yard waste piles should never cover water or sewer shut offs or on top of fiberoptic ground vaults.

Snow Removal & Seasonal Parking Rules:

No all-night street parking is permitted in the Village from November 1st - March 31st. Vehicles parked on the streets between 11 PM - 6 AM may be ticketed and towed at the owner's expense.

Property owners are reminded to remove athletic equipment, garbage receptacles and/or any other temporary

obstacles from the side of streets to prevent their damage during snow removal operations.

The owner and/or occupant of every building/lot in the village with an adjoining sidewalk, is required to remove snow and ice within 24 hrs of the end of a snowstorm. The Village Highway Department may remove uncleared snow/ice , at the cost of $2.00 per linear foot to the property owner. Charges will be assessed and collected with the next tax levy.

Scrap Metal Program:

Scrap Metal Program:
Revenue received (10/31/25) since the last report was$492.00
Total revenue for this Fiscal Year (Jun 2025- May 2026) to date is$2914.20
Since the Program’s inception, in Sep 2007, donations have yielded a total of$58431.44
Proceeds from the program go towards the purchase of tools & equipment for the Public Works Dept.
Residents & businesses interested in donating metal may contact the Village Clerk’s ofce to schedule a pickup.

Street Light Complaints:

If you notice a street light out in the Village: You may notify Central Hudson directly by going to: cenhud.com/en/outages, selecting ‘ Report a Street Light ’ and filling out their online form.

Potholes:

You can notify the village of potholes on Village roads by calling the Village Clerk’s office or filling out the “Report a Concern” form at: redhookvillage.org/concern. Please note that the Village is not allowed to conduct repairs on State Highways. If you would like to report a pothole on a State Highway, The Village can forward your concern - or you can submit your complaint directly to the NYS DOT by calling 1.800.POTHOLE (1.800.768.4653).
